Jude Oniskey, 60

April 10, 2022

Jude Oniskey passed away peacefully on Sunday, April 10, 2022, at his home in Ephrata, PA. He left this world the same way he lived within it; with his faith, positive attitude, appreciation and love for his family and friends that surrounded him. He was a true patriarch, a caring soul who could always make you feel like a part of his family. Born in Philadelphia, PA he was the son of Mary (McCrossen) and the late Richard Oniskey. He was the beloved husband to Maureen (Bryan) Oniskey for over 39 years.

Jude was an active member of Our Mother of Perpetual Help Catholic Church. He was involved in the OMPH Parish Council, Knights of Columbus, and a member of Toast Masters International. He was employed as a Sales Executive for Comcast, and throughout his career he developed many life-long friendships.

Jude was a natural leader involved in his children’s active lives since they were infants. He was consistently volunteering to coach sports teams, head up groups like the Cub Scouts, and lead booster clubs. Jude was active in the community and a father to everyone. He always saw the best in others and encouraged them to pursue their dreams. Jude was an avid reader and enjoyed spending time at the beach, fishing, as well as biking and hiking. Everyone who Jude met was welcomed into his heart and home, where they were nourished by his passion for cooking, his kind heart, and his generosity.

Jude is survived by his children: Ryan P. Oniskey husband of Veronica of Warminster, Colleen M. Czarnecki wife of Stan of Denver, Gregory M. Oniskey husband of Lauren of Lititz and Jonathan R. Oniskey of Lititz; his 8 grandchildren: Colton, Brynn, Madilyn, Anna, Brayden, Peyton, Connor Jude, and Colin; and his siblings: Joseph Oniskey, Nancy Oniskey, MaryEllen Hopkin, Margaret McArdle, Nicholas Oniskey, Rick Oniskey, and his many nieces and nephews.
